Connor Honey, a 17-year-old forward from Edmonton, will be joining the Thunderbirds. Honey was in camp with the Birds before the season and he was playing with the Green Bay Gamblers of the USHL. In 17 games there he had one goal and six assists. Last season he played for the Edmonton South Side Athletic team in the Alberta Midget Hockey League and had 24 goals and 32 assists in 34 games.
F Mitch Guiel was reassigned.

The Birds will get even more help up front with the return of 18-year-old forward Colin Jacobs. Jacobs had missed the first 26 games of the season due to offseason shoulder surgery.
Seattle remains without F Brendan Rouse (hand), and F Branden Troock (broken rib). F Marcel Noebels is playing on the World Juniors in Germany (back after Christmas break).
